
Core BringUp Engineer
Apple
2 hours ago
•No application
About
- Are you a big-picture thinker who loves setting ambitious goals? Do you have a
- passion for understanding how each line of code affects all the others? In the
- Core Operating Systems group ensuring the OS is inseparable from each device’s
- identity as a whole. That’s because this group is committed to building fully
- integrated operating systems that combine hardware, software, and apps into a
- single Apple experience. Your dedication to cross-disciplinary collaboration
- will help develop groundbreaking technologies, such as iOS, macOS, watchOS, and
- tvOS. By crafting these distinct, holistic user experiences, you’ll continue to
- uphold and advance the excellence people expect from Apple devices. The Core
- Platform Bring-up team within Apple's CoreOS organization is looking for an
- extraordinary software engineer to work on state-of-the art technology, debug,
- and bring-up of next generation iOS devices. We work on a core technology for
- Apple. In this role you will have the chance to make a major impact in the way
- that Apple develops and ships iOS based products. Our working environment
- fosters product innovation, rapid product iteration, and a liberating amount of
- autonomy.
- DESCRIPTION
- Work with multi-functional teams to support product requirements for the
- iPhone/iPad/Apple Watch/AppleTV/Mac bring-up, verification, and debug of new
- hardware platforms. Develop firmware and drivers. Drive product features and
- functional/industry specifications. Involvement in specification for hardware
- platforms.
- MINIMUM QUALIFICATIONS
- Highly proficient in C/C++ Bachelor Degree in Computer Science, Computer
- Engineering preferred, or equivalent experience.
- PREFERRED QUALIFICATIONS
- A genuine passion for embedded development Knowledge of hardware platforms &
- processor architectures Excellent collaborative skills Experience with JTAG and
- other debuggers Previous experience writing embedded device drivers Previous
- experience with platform bring-up or porting of operating systems Previous
- exposure to hardware and processor simulation Outstanding written and verbal
- communication